Anaconda本质上就是包管理器和环境管理器
下面介绍Windows10系统下Anconda的使用,以下命令均在Anconda Prompt下运行
管理conda
查看conda版本
conda --version
或
conda --v
更新conda
# 升级conda
conda update conda
# 升级anaconda
conda update anaconda
# 升级anaconda-navigator
conda update anaconda-navigator
卸载conda
【控制面板】→【卸载程序】
查看帮助信息
conda --help
或
conda --h
管理环境
创建环境
conda create --name <env_name> <package_name>
或
conda create --n <env_name> <package_name>
eg:
# 创建名为py3的空环境
conda create --n py3
# 创建名为py的环境,环境中安装有Python3.8
conda create --n py3 python=3.8
查看当前环境列表
conda info --evns
或
conda info --e
或
conda env list
删除环境
conda remove --name <env_name> --all
复制环境
conda create --name <new_env_name> --clone <copied_env_name>
eg:
# 复制py3环境,复制后的环境名为python3
conda create --n python3 --clone py3
切换环境
conda activate <env_name>
退出当前环境至base
conda deactivate
查看配置
# 查看所有配置
conda config --show
# 查看当前下载通道
conda config --show channels
管理包
查找可供安装的包
# 精确查找 根据包名
conda search --full-name <package_name>
# 模糊查找 根据字段
conda search <text>
查看当前环境已安装的包
conda list
安装包
ps:镜像源的添加可查看[conda/pip] 镜像源---查看、添加、删除、恢复(Windows)_专注&专心的博客-优快云博客
# 当前环境
conda install <package_name>
# 指定包的版本
eg:
conda install tensorflow=1.14
# 在指定环境下安装
conda install -n <env_game> <package_name>
卸载包
# 当前环境
conda remove <package_name>
# 在指定环境下卸载
conda remove -n <env_game> <package_name>
更新包
# 更新所有包
conda update --all
# 更新指定包
conda update <package_name>